F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E CEG Technologies releases Net-Term 1.1CEG Technologies announces the release of its new Windows emulation software operating under Windows 3.x, Windows 95, Windows NT and OS/2 and upgrade pricing schedule for EM15-G users.Rockville Center, NY, July 1, 1997 -- CEG Technologies is proud to announce the release of its new version of EM615-G for Windows called Net-Term/CMS, a terminal emulation application that supports multiple simultaneous sessions over serial and/or network connections. Net-Term/CMS is a full function terminal emulation package that supports many unique features. Net-Term/CMS operates just like EM615-G but it is a true Windows application. Emulating the AT&T 615 Color Multi-Tasking terminal (a vt100 super-set), the Net-Term/CMS software supports programmable function keys; 24-60 display lines; 80/132 columns; Color, Reverse Video, Underline, and Bold attributes; 6 built-in fonts in Normal, Double Wide modes; Customizable fonts; printing; Serial connections to 38K baud; and TCP/IP network connections with both Token Ring and Ethernet support. TCP/IP connectivity is supported through the Windows TCP/IP stack (WINSOCK) allowing seamless connectivity without any additional software under Windows 95 and Windows NT! Windows 3.x requires any Windows supported Winsock stack to be loaded. Until 6/1/1998, discounted upgrades from EM615-G are available.
